What is the relationship between frontal and axial back asymmetric parameters with self body image in adolescent idiopathic scoliosis Age This study will investigate the relationship between frontal and axial back asymmetry with self body image in adolescent idiopathic scoliosis Delimitations : patients will be diagnosed by orthopedic surgeon with adolescent idiopathic scoliosis Delimitations Age 11 to 18 years BMI fron 20 to 24.9kg/m2 Moderate cobbs angle 25-45 degrees Major thoacic curve Self body image will be ass by TAPS questionnaire which evaluate self image and satisfaction

BACKSCNR is a non-invasive surface topography device designed to assess spinal deformities, particularly scoliosis. It uses optical scanning technology to capture the three-dimensional shape of the back without radiation exposure.
Time frame: At baseline
Frontal plane back asymmetry will be measured using BACKSCNR. The device quantifies deviations of the trunk in the frontal plane. Higher values indicate greater asymmetry.
Time frame: At baseline
Axial trunk deviations will be measured using BACKSCNR. The device quantifies rotational deviations of the trunk in the transverse plane. Higher values indicate greater asymmetry.
Time frame: At baseline
Self-body image will be assessed using the Trunk Appearance Perception Scale (TAPS), a validated questionnaire for individuals with scoliosis. The TAPS measures the patient's subjective perception of trunk deformity in different views. Scores range from 1 to 5, with lower scores indicating a perception of greater deformity and higher scores indicating a perception closer to normal trunk appearance.
